Hadith 10
The Book of Virtue, Enjoining Good Manners, and Joining of the Ties of Kinship
This hadith has been transmitted on the authority of Abu Huraira with some addition (and it is this):
" Verily Allah does not look to your bodies nor to your faces but He looks to your hearts," and he pointed towards the heart with his fingers.
حَدَّثَنِي أَبُو الطَّاهِرِ، أَحْمَدُ بْنُ عَمْرِو بْنِ سَرْحٍ حَدَّثَنَا ابْنُ وَهْبٍ، عَنْ أُسَامَةَ، - وَهُوَ ابْنُ زَيْدٍ - أَنَّهُ سَمِعَ أَبَا سَعِيدٍ، مَوْلَى عَبْدِ اللَّهِ بْنِ عَامِرِ بْنِ كُرَيْزٍ يَقُولُ سَمِعْتُ أَبَا، هُرَيْرَةَ يَقُولُ قَالَ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صلى الله عليه وسلم . فَذَكَرَ نَحْوَ حَدِيثِ دَاوُدَ وَزَادَ وَنَقَصَ وَمِمَّا زَادَ فِيهِ
إِنَّ اللَّهَ لاَ يَنْظُرُ إِلَى أَجْسَادِكُمْ وَلاَ إِلَى صُوَرِكُمْ وَلَكِنْ يَنْظُرُ إِلَى قُلُوبِكُمْ
